    Description
    Seeking an experienced

    Accounting Manager


    to plan, direct, and administer all work pertaining to financial reviews, payroll, Human Resources, and purchase order reconciliation in a large multi-location environment.


    • RESPONSIBILITES: ACCOUNTING / FINANCE / REPORTING (80%)

    Review and ensure the accuracy of preliminary and final financial statements with General Manager, local management team and the Regional Finance Director.

    Work with the General Manager and local management team to develop monthly Revenue and EBITDA forecasts.
    Work with the General Manager and local management team to develop the annual operating budget and capex budget.
    Invoice the client within the guidelines of the month end close schedule. Work with the client to quickly resolve any discrepancies around the quarterly true-up process.
    Closely monitor Accounts Receivable aging. Provide updates to the General Manager and Regional Finance Director regarding past due receivables on a timely basis.

    Perform month-end and year-end closing functions to include client invoicing, accrual and expense tracking, journal entries, variance analysis, and oversee semi-annual inventories.

    Assist with other reporting as required by our client, General Manager, and the local management team.
    Provide financial support to General Manager and the local management team.

    Work with corporate staff and vendors to ensure timely payments and efficient resolution of other financial statements and general ledger issues.

    Submit and monitor accounts payable invoices for payment and accruals.
    Perform frequent reconciliations of petty cash, accounting for all expenses, receipts, and money assigned to the division.
    Attend operational and management meetings to fully understand division operational functions and provide financial/accounting updates and support as needed.
    Review purchase orders and investigate/reconcile issues with purchase orders, invoices, and receipts.


    RESPONSIBILITIES:
    PAYROLL RELATED (20%)
    Manage and supervise payroll staff.
    Oversee the process and distribution of weekly payroll.
    Ensure accuracy of employee's medical and dental benefits and other benefits (i.e. vacation, sick and holiday).
    Ensure compliance with corporate, Federal and State legal requirements.

    Develop, recommend and implement payroll and accounting related policies and procedures to ensure accuracy and timely process of both payroll and accounting.

    Assist with projects such as payroll audits, Sick Pay and Health Ordinance, Benefits Open Enrollment and year-end W-2 distributions.
    Ensure compliance with all local union collective bargaining agreements.

    Supervise Payroll Clerk ensuring accurate pay for all employees - including pay rates, bonuses and allowances, and paid leave - and assist with discrepancies as needed.
